This week the Atlanta Falcons will look to keep their magical season rolling as they run into a Minnesota Vikings team that seems to have found a winning formula. (AP Images)

The 3-point favored Vikings have a lot on the line this week and will have to do it without their Pro Bowl nose tackle. The Vikings have the league’s No. 1 rushing defense thanks in large part to tackles Kevin and Pat Williams. They will be facing the NFL’s top-ranked rushing offense on Sunday when they play Atlanta without Pat Williams, who will miss two-to-six weeks after suffering a broken scapula in his right shoulder Sunday.

Sunday's game will be key because the Vikings could lock up the NFC North with a victory or a Chicago loss next Monday night against Green Bay.

The Falcons need their run defense to be firm again against Minnesota and Adrian Peterson, the league’s top rusher.
